Debt from Out Of The Blue...?

Options
Hi all, Hope someone can help me with the letter I recieved in the post.

I shall type as it was sent to give you all an idea.... It is from B.M.S (Booker Management Services Limited) thier headed paper... Letter Goes...:
09 April 2009

NOTICE OF ASSIGNMENT

Dear Mr ***
Your Ref: ***
Outstanding Balance: £3955.44
County Court Claim: XA ***

With reference to the above account we are writing to advise you that there is an outstanding balance due under the account BarclayLoan - 6521***.

NOTICE OF ASSIGNMENT

We hearby give you notice that the agreement that you had with Barclays Bank PLC, Barclays Ref 6521*** (the "Agreement") has been assigned to HLCF Ltd by an assignment dated 21/11/2006. All future payments that you make in respect of this agreement must be made to Bokker Management Service Ltd.

B.M.S has been instructed by HLCF Ltd to recover the debt from you and are agents of HLCF Ltd.

DEMAND FOR PAYMENT

Please contact us to discuss this account on our debt helpline 0845 **** quoting ref ***

Should we not hear from you within 7 days of the date of this letter we will have no option other than to take further recovery action against you.

Yours Sincerely
Mrs G Friend
Debt Recovery Agent
Booker Management Services Ltd


Now I was Married (now divorced) and this was a loan for the ex-wife bills, she could not get a loan due to credit so I did but she paid it. This defaulted and we did have an agreement with some agency but after we split up she stopped paying me the installments so I stopped paying the agency... After the divorce in 2005 I moved and I have rented rooms but in the last year share with a friend but the house is not in my name...... only things like SKY and my mobile.

So help and suggestions would be good....?
Thankx in advance

    I'm not sure what you're hoping for here.
    If you stopped paying it then I'm not surprised they're chasing you! Although it is your ex-wife's debt it is in your name so they are quite correct to chase you and not her.
    The best I could suggest would be to contact them to set up some sort of payment plan (although they may not want to as you have previously defaulted on one) and then you can seek to get what you can back from your ex-wife.
    You say that the house isn't in your name so there is not really much that they can do to get the money back if you don't have it but they can make your life hell by constantly calling etc.
